Round Mountain

Round Mountain is a peak in , and has an elevation of 1,014 feet. Round Mountain is situated nearby to the neighborhood , as well as near .
  • Type: Peak with an elevation of 1,014 feet
  • Description: mountain in Travis County, Texas, United States of America (GNIS ID = 1345677)
  • Also known as: Round Mount
